The Everton Police Department is dedicated to ensuring the safety and security of its residents. In addition to local law enforcement, the Dade County Sheriff's Office serves the broader area, providing essential support and resources for various law enforcement needs. For individuals seeking to obtain arrest records, mugshots, booking records, or criminal history in Everton, the process begins with the Everton Police Department’s records unit. Interested parties can visit the department in person or contact them directly for guidance on the necessary forms and fees associated with record requests. Should the records be under the jurisdiction of the Dade County Sheriff's Office, individuals can reach out to their office for further assistance. Additionally, the Missouri State Highway Patrol operates a statewide criminal repository, which can be accessed for a more comprehensive background check. Online lookup portals are also available, allowing residents to search for certain public records conveniently from home, although specific details on their usage may vary.
Court-related matters within Everton fall under the jurisdiction of the Dade County Circuit Court. Residents seeking court records can do so through an online portal provided by the Missouri judiciary system or by visiting the court clerk's office in person. For vital records such as birth, death, or marriage certificates, individuals can contact the Dade County Clerk-Recorder’s office or utilize the Missouri Department of Health and Senior Services for state-level vital records. Property records are maintained by the county assessor and recorder, with online access options available for those wishing to conduct property searches remotely. Public records requests can also be made under the Missouri Sunshine Law, enabling residents to access a wide range of documents maintained by public agencies. Typically, responses to these requests may be expected within 5 to 10 business days, depending on the nature of the request and the availability of the records.
